The Casting of Frank Stone Preview: Supermassive Games Doing What They Do Best
I had the chance to play a preview build of The Casting of Frank Stone, an interactive horror game developed by Supermassive Games. Set within the Dead by Daylight universe, the demo took around 45 minutes and left me with the impression that Behaviour Interactive has given Supermassive the freedom to do what they do best. The game echoes their previous work, both in gameplay and in how choices and events shape the overall story.

Path of Exile's Settlers of Kalguur Expansion Detailed, Path of Exile 2 Closed Beta Coming
Grinding Gear Games revealed the 3.25 update of their ever-popular action RPG Path of Exile. Titled Settlers of Kalguur, the July expansion contains various balance improvements set to shape up the meta and add new content when the expansion goes live on July 27. They also announced that a closed beta for Path of Exile 2 is happening “soon”.
